Output 5279e63cc7777d8f90a0be9dd7fba9aa828707373bec95330acb61aa05e7f590:0

value
24000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8af03ee31e4ea95462b9c099a4ebb1604048a3bd OP_EQUALVERIFY OP_CHECKSIG
address
1Dfe42vj6UyHNoeSWDXgWaz4QjMmXqpFZk
transaction
5279e63cc7777d8f90a0be9dd7fba9aa828707373bec95330acb61aa05e7f590
confirmations
620820
spent
true